When the Palisades and Eaton fires swept through Southern California in January 2025, thousands of families were already living on the edge. Homelessness across the state had reached record highs the year before, and the fires compounded the crisis—displacing residents, straining local resources, and leaving many struggling to access food. The FruitGuys has donated nearly eight million servings of farm-fresh fruit to people in need across the United States over the last five years, with almost 2 million servings in 2018 alone. The FruitGuys GoodWorks program fights hunger through direct produce donations from our warehouses and from generous FruitGuys clients via our Donate-a-Crate program. As the nonprofit arm of the
